Why is Wekiwa Springs Special?

Wekiwa Springs gets its name from the Creek language, where “Wekiwa” means bubbling water, a fitting name for this natural wonder. As a second-magnitude spring, it pumps out an impressive 42 to 45 million gallons of fresh water daily, maintaining a refreshing 72-degree temperature year-round.

Visitors can swim directly over a bubbling aquifer, experiencing the crystal-clear water firsthand. The spring’s steady flow supports a thriving ecosystem, making it not just a beautiful place to cool off, but also an important natural habitat for Florida wildlife.

What to Bring for a Great Experience

✅ Swimsuits & Towels
✅ Water Shoes (natural rocky bottom)
✅ Sunscreen & Hats for sun protection
✅ Inflatable Tubes or Floats for a relaxing experience
✅ Binoculars & Cameras for wildlife spotting

What NOT to Bring

  • No alcohol
  • No pets in the swimming area
